Patience. They're out there. No wheels oldest. Two wheels next. 4 wheels newest. Kind of like looking for a barn find Trans Am. Look every day or post a want to buy. You'll score. Worth the wait

CL aside, are they still making new ones? You're cooks look awesome but I can't find anything online in terms of being able to buy one
 
I’m not sure. They closed their bbq store. Tiernan is an industrial manufacturer for the grain industry. I’ve heard they will and won’t make a custom SOB. Mr Tiernan sold hundreds locally and donated cookers locally to raffles fund raisers etc. the 34&48 are most commonly seen on CL but the occasional rare offset and 24-30 show up. I’ve a friend in Ft Worth bought a 30 via CL from Houston and the offset SUS via CL Amarillo. I’ve a friend sold his 48 in two hours via CL 425$.
